Bug#723832: [dolphin] Fails to delete files with non ascii names
Package: dolphin
Version: 4:4.10.5-1
Severity: normal
Tags: wheezy sid
This effect was also noticed on wheezy but the following test is on sid. This
also seems to happen with konqueror in filemanager mode.
Testcase:
* Switch to a normal locale setting (just mine for reference)
$ locale
LANG=en_US.UTF-8
LANGUAGE=en_US:en
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_PAPER="en_US.UTF-8"
LC_NAME="en_US.UTF-8"
LC_ADDRESS="en_US.UTF-8"
LC_TELEPHONE="en_US.UTF-8"
LC_MEASUREMENT="en_US.UTF-8"
LC_IDENTIFICATION="en_US.UTF-8"
LC_ALL=
* Create a file on a Linux FS (ext4 in the test) with non-ascii chars:
$ touch l$'\374'.jpg
* open dolphin
* right click on the created file
* select "Move to trash" or press del
* right click on the selected file while pressing "shift" and press del
* press "Delete"
Result:
* message box "The file or folder .../l�.jpg does not exist." is displayed
* message "Could not delete file ..../l�.jpg." is shown in dolphin
* file is still on the filesystem
Expected result
* No message box/errorbar about non existing file is shown
* this file is moved to trash (or in the second step really removed)
* no other user file than the selected file is deleted/moved
--- System information. ---
Architecture: amd64
Kernel: Linux 3.11-trunk-amd64
Debian Release: jessie/sid
500 unstable http.debian.net
500 testing www.deb-multimedia.org
500 stable security.debian.org
500 stable http.debian.net
1 experimental http.debian.net
--- Package information. ---
Depends (Version) | Installed
=========================================-+-===================
kde-runtime (>> 4:4.10) | 4:4.10.5-1
libc6 (>= 2.14) |
libkactivities6 (>= 4:4.10) |
libkcmutils4 (>= 4:4.10) |
libkdecore5 (>= 4:4.10) |
libkdeui5 (>= 4:4.10) |
libkfile4 (>= 4:4.10) |
libkio5 (>= 4:4.10.2) |
libknewstuff3-4 (>= 4:4.10) |
libkonq5abi1 (>= 4:4.8.1) |
libkparts4 (>= 4:4.10) |
libnepomukcore4 (>= 4:4.9.3) |
libnepomukwidgets4 (>= 4:4.10.0) |
libphonon4 (>= 4:4.3.0) |
libplasma3 (>= 4:4.10) |
libqt4-dbus (>= 4:4.5.3) |
libqt4-xml (>= 4:4.5.3) |
libqtcore4 (>= 4:4.8.0) |
libqtgui4 (>= 4:4.7.0~beta2) |
libsolid4 (>= 4:4.10) |
libsoprano4 (>= 2.1.1) |
libstdc++6 (>= 4.1.1) |
libxrender1 |
phonon |
Recommends (Version) | Installed
=========================-+-===========
ruby |
Suggests (Version) | Installed
=====================================-+-===========
kdesdk-dolphin-plugins | 4:4.10.5+dfsg-2
Reply to: